Amazon India plans to setup 10 new fulfilment centres

Amazon India gears up to cater to a surge in demand for online buying with the expansion of its fulfillment centres in India. The company aims to set up 10 new Fulfillment Centres (FC) in Delhi, Mumbai, Bengaluru, Patna, Lucknow, Kolkata, Hyderabad, Chennai, Ludhiana and Ahmedabad. The company also said it would expand seven of its existing fulfillment centres.

With this expansion, Amazon.in will have more than 60 FCs in 15 states, with a total storage capacity of over 32 million cubic feet.

The new additions include the specialised network of FCs for large appliances and furniture category and receive centers.

"Amazon India's fulfillment network will be spread across a floor area of more than eight million square feet more than the land size of 100 football fields, housing millions of items," it said in a statement.

The increase in storage capacity is in line with the company's long-term commitment to invest in India, it said.

Amazon announced in May that it would create 50,000 new seasonal roles in delivery and warehousing, anticipating increased demand for online shopping this year.

All new fulfillment centres will be operational before the festive season, the statement added.
